Update: The vigil has been moved to Harveston Lake in Temecula. The address is 29005 Lakehouse Drive.

A candlelight vigil will be held tonight at 7 in memory of 18-year-old Devaughn Perkins, who has been identified as the victim in a deadly shooting at a party in Menifee Friday night.

Family members confirmed to KTLA and KCBS news stations that Perkins, a Menifee resident, was the shooting victim. He died at the scene of a party near the intersection of Michener Drive and Cleary Street about midnight, according to authorities. No arrests have been made and police are asking for the public's help in identifying the shooter.

The vigil will be held at 29005 Lakehouse Drive in Temecula, at Harveston Lake. Tributes to Perkins were pouring in on social media after the shooting.

"If you had any good memories with my bro Devaughn Perkins, then come to his candlelight tonight at the view. Bring a white rose and a candle in remembrance of him. Leave the BS at home. This is a time of mourning and grief," wrote one person on Perkins' Twitter page.

"You’re not going to look him up and see he has a rap sheet," Perkins' mother, Ernestine Anderson, told KTLA. "People are not going to have a bunch of negative things to say about him. They just took someone great before their time."

According to a report in the Riverside Press-Enterprise, Perkins attended Murrieta Mesa High School, where he was an honor student, before graduating a year early. He was attending Cal State Dominguez Hills.

Anyone with information about the shooting and/or the suspect is asked to call Detective Stoyer with the Central Homicide Unit at 951-955-2777 or Detective Salisbury with the Menifee Police Department at 951-210-1000.
